* A 1998 U.S. Court of Appeals ruling (Love, et al v. Foster and McKeithen; remanded from the U.S. Supreme Court) preserved all provisions of the Louisiana state election code with the exception of the provisions which establish the dates on which members of Congress are elected. Therefore, in 2002, Congressional candidates did not participate in a primary election. The Congressional general election date was November 5, 2002, with a runoff election scheduled for December 7, 2002, if necessary.

# On October 25, 2002, Senator Wellstone died, creating a vacancy on the ballot under Minn. Stat. § 204B.41 (2000). On October 31, 2002, the Democratic-Farmer-Labor Party filed a nomination certificate naming Walter F. Mondale as the party’s nominee and county election officials began preparing official supplemental ballots with Mr. Mondale’s name in substitution for Senator Wellstone. (Minnesota Supreme Court Order of October 31, 2002.)
